Summary

It’s a regular morning at Kino’s little shack in Mexico at first, until he spots a scorpion on the rope of Coyotito’s hanging box. As he goes to scoop it up, Coyotito shakes the rope and the scorpion bites him on his shoulder. Juana, Kino’s wife, insists they visit a doctor, and so they set foot towards the town with stone houses where most rich people resided. The neighbours & people nearby followed them on their path to the doctor’s office. Once they knocked on the door, a servant opened the gate and muttered something in the new language, it being Spanish, the doctor refused their request as he was an avaricious & greedy man, therefore, he didn’t care if Coyotito survived or not unless they had the money to pay for his treatment. Kino’s family, disappointed & in despair headed to the beach where the pearlers were busy at work. Whilst Kino set up the canoe, Jauna took some plants from the sea and placed them on Coyotito’s shoulder to help heal it. Once the canoe was set, Jauna and Coyotito went on board as Kino pushed the boat even deeper. Kino jumped into the sea and collected the largest oysters he could possibly find. He went up to the surface once again and started cracking open some of the oysters until his eyes fell on a massive oyster. He opened it desperately and saw a pearl the size of an egg of a seabird, that glistened in the morning sun. The other fishermen and pearlers all looked amazed at Kino’s discovery and envied him. All of a sudden Coyotito’s red and inflamed shoulder was back to normal again. Once back home, the doctor was at their house with medicine for their baby. Juana and Kino reluctantly agreed and the doctor inspected Coyotito and fed him some white medicine. The medicine ended up sickening Coyotito once more and the doctor came in again. He gave Coyotito more medicine and requested his payment, knowing that Kino has the pearl, Kino planned to pay him the following day, after selling the pearl. Kino quickly hid the pearl after the doctor left it under his bed. Throughout the night Kino heard some rustling, alas, he jumped up with his knife in his hand and attacked the thing, but then something crashed against his head and Jauna started cleaning the blood from his head. The pearl was putting them in perilous situations. The next day, Kino and his family got dressed in their nicest clothes to sell the pearl. The people of the neighbourhood followed them as the made it to the town and the pearl buyers waited. Once they arrived at the pearlers office, they were offered 1000 pesos for the pearl, yet Kino thought the pearl was worth more, the other pearlers discussed their prices, the highest bid was 1500 pesos but Kino still thought it was too little. That night, Kino was attacked by the evil again, and wounded once more. Jauna cleaned the wound and everyone went back to sleep again, until Jauna woke up at the crack of dawn to throw the pearl back into the sea but, Kino spotted her and tracked her down, he hit her in the face kicked her angrily but as they walked up the beach again, Kino was attacked for the third time, this time he killed the man and that morning Kino, Jauna and Coyotito planned to escape out of the town to the city to find a better price for the pearl but not before having their house burned down by the evil. The family rushed to Kino’s brother, Juan Tomas, and stayed at his house for the night. The following morning, Kino and his family went north, to the city. They walked up mountains and trekked in the mightiest of winds. They came to a halt when Kino heard trackers, searching for them. The family hid in a cave but as the night approached, the trackers came nearer and nearer,. Kino started planning to attack. Once the two men were asleep and the other one wasn’t looking he was going to reach for his knife when Coyotito started crying in pain. Kino plunged onto the men and attacked them with all his might killing them all. He then climbed up the cave to find Coyotito dead. Juana and Kino returned back to their neighbourhood, and the first thing they did was throw the pearl back into the ocean, once and for all.
